How Far From North Hamlin to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ers & Almanacs that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as North Hamlin to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ance<3> beginning in North Hamlin and extending to:

  • Rochester, which is the Seat of Monroe County, lies 19 miles [30.6 km]<3> to the southeast. If you could walk a straight line from North Hamlin to Rochester, with an average speed<4>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take just over a day to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take 6 hours.
  • Albany, which is the State Capital of New York, lies 214 miles [344.4 km] to the east southeast (ESE).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take a little over three hours, a buggy would take 9 days and walking would take 13 days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 309 miles [497.3 km] to the south (S). Driving would take five to six hours, a buggy would take 12 days and walking would take 18 days.

<3>Our distances are not driving distances, but are calculated as a 'straight-line' (or point-to-point) distance. A straight line distance ignores things like rivers, canyons, lakes, et cetera - it's truly a line from Point A (ie- North Hamlin) to Point B. In other words: 'As the crow flies'.
<4>While we have tried to pick reasonable speeds, the rate of travel is very theoretical - obstacles like fences, hills, lakes, river crossings and rest stops have been ignored. When we say 'Days' of travel, we're assuming 8 hours of travel per day.
<5>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from North Hamlin to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in North Hamlin.
